Why do Southern homes have porches?

Southern homes often have porches because they provide an inviting and peaceful outdoor space to enjoy the warm weather. Porches are great spots for relaxing, entertaining, and gathering with family and friends.

They can be a place to watch the sun rise, enjoy a morning cup of coffee, or catch up with a loved one in the evening. Porches provide a great way to connect with nature, take in the outdoor sights and sounds, and simply spend time outdoors without having to venture too far from home.

In the south, where climate is typically warm and sunny for much of the year, porches provide a great way to make the most of the outdoor weather. Not only do porches add to the charm and livability of a home, but they provide an extra layer of protection from the elements, as well as privacy from the outside world.

What is the origin of porch?

The origin of the word ‘porch’ can be traced back to the Latin word “porticus,” which was used to refer to a covered walkway or a colonnade surrounding a building. From this Latin root, the word descended into Middle English and Old French as porch, porsche, and portiche respectively, eventually coming to refer to a porch or balcony attached to a house.

In particular, the English-speaking world often refers to such an area as the “veranda. “.

Historically, porches have had many different uses in different cultures. In Ancient Greece, they were used as areas for both public and private life, offering protection from the hot Mediterranean sun.

In Renaissance Italy and seventeenth-century France, porches were often ornate, reflecting the grandeur and prestige of the estate. In North America, porches have come to serve as a place of relaxation and leisurely activity.

In particular, they are a popular place to receive guests, enjoy the outdoors, or simply take in the view.

Throughout the years, porches have come to symbolize many different things; a shelter from the elements and a place to reflect on life, a connection to nature and a place to entertain, or simply a place to rest and watch the world go by.

How can I make my front porch look better?

There are lots of ways to make your front porch look better, depending on the look you’re trying to achieve. A good place to start is to give your porch a good deep clean, and then make any minor repairs needed.

If your porch needs a fresh coat of paint, choose a color that will match the rest of your house, or that complements it.

If you want to give your front porch a cozy, inviting look, you can incorporate furniture and/or decorative items. Plant boxes and planters overflowing with flowers and greenery can give your porch a homey feeling.

String lights and other lanterns can also give your porch a warm and inviting look. You can even hang a hammock or a lounge chair for a more laid-back atmosphere.

For a sleek and modern look, opt for chic, minimalistic pieces like a few decorative pillows, a throw rug, and a few small tables. You can also add in accent pieces like a framed mirror or a statement piece of artwork.

Finally, you can consider adding a floor covering, like a rug or outdoor carpet, to add both style and comfort to your front porch.

How much does it cost to redo a porch?

The cost to redo a porch will vary depending on the size and scope of the project. Materials and labor will also affect the cost. If you are replacing the flooring, you will need to factor in the cost of the material, depending on if you are choosing wood, composite or pavers.

If your porch has stairs and railing, you will need to factor in the cost of removing the existing railing, purchasing new materials, and installing the new railing. Labor will also be an additional expense in the overall cost.

If any structural changes are necessary, such as re-framing or replacing support beams, this will add to the final cost. Generally speaking, a DIY homeowner can expect to spend anywhere from $1,000 to $5,000+ to complete the job.

If you are hiring a professional, the final cost can be significantly higher.

What can you put on concrete to make it look better?

One option is to install tile, brick, or stone on top of the concrete to create a more attractive surface. For an even simpler solution, you can paint the concrete with a concrete sealer or special concrete paint.

You can also apply textured coatings, such as acid-etching or sand-blasting to give a unique look. Some people also opt for staining concrete for a unique color, pattern, or texture. Other decorative solutions for concrete include stamping patterns into it, adding aggregate such as pebbles or stones, and polishing with a concrete grinder.

Each of these solutions will give your concrete a completely different look and can be used to customize it for any look you want.

How do you make a small porch look bigger?

First, use lighter colors when painting the walls or furniture. Lighter colors can create the illusion of a larger space. If painting isn’t an option, adding a light-colored outdoor rug can add a natural element, while also adding brightness to the room.

Additionally, use furniture that fits the space and isn’t too big. Scale down furniture to fit the size of the porch. Try adding furniture with thin legs and arms to create more visual space. Finally, hang a mirror on the wall.

Mirrors can reflect natural light and visually expand a small porch.
